This is an inability or incapacity to perform a task or activity in a normative fashion.
What is a Disability?
This court case extended the Pennsylvania decision to include ALL children with disabilities, and established the constitutional right of children with exceptionalities to a public education.
What was Mills v. Board of Education of the District of Columbia?
This public law mandates meaningful parent involvement. It requires that parents participate fully in the decision-making process that affect their child's education. Often referred to as the "Parent's Law."
What is PL 94-142?
This acronym states that all children, regardless of the severity or type of the disability they have, must be provided with an education appropriate to their unique needs at no cost to the parents.
What is FAPE (A free appropriate public education)?
He is known as "The Father of Special Education."
Who is Jean-Marc Gaspard Itard?
These are difficulties imposed by the environment on a person with a disability.
What is a Handicap?
This court case requires States' guarantee of a free public education to all children with intellectual disability ages 6 to 21, regardless of the degree of the individuals' impairment or associated disability.
What is Pennsylvania Association for Retarded Children v. Commonwealth of Pennsylvania?
This public law's name is the Elementary and Secondary Education Act, and is more commonly known as No Child Left Behind.
What is PL 107-110?
This acronym says that all children with disabilities are to be educated, to the maximum extent appropriate, with students without disabilities, and that placement must be consistent with the pupils educational needs.
What is LRE (Least restrictive environment)?
This blind educator developed a tactile system of reading and writing for the blind.
Who is Louis Braille?
This is specially designed instruction to meet the unique needs of an individual recognized as exceptional.
What is Special Education?
This court case requires that placement in a general education classroom with supplementary aids and services be offered to a student with disabilities PRIOR to considering more segregated placements.
What is Oberti v. Board of Education of the Borough of Clementon School District?
This public law mandates services for preschoolers with disabilities, ages 3 to 5, and permits early intervention services for infants and toddlers with developmental delays or disabilities.
What is PL 99-457?
This is a document created with parents/guardians, and is an "individually tailored" statement/plan describing an educational plan for each learner with exceptionalities.
What is an IEP (Individualized education program)?
This expert in early childhood education demonstrated that children are capable of learning at a very early age when surrounded with manipulative materials, in a rich stimulating environment.
Who is Maria Montessori?
This is a term defined by individual states, and refers to children - ages 3 to 9 - who perform significantly below developmental norms.
What is Developmental Delay?
This Supreme Court case affirmed the rights of parents to represent their children in IDEA-related court cases.
What is Winkleman v. Parma City School District?
This public law identified autism and traumatic brain injury as discrete disability categories, and established the requirement of an individualized transition plan (ITP) by age 16.
What is PL 101-476?
The purpose of this act is to assure that all children with disabilities will have available to them a free and appropriate education that emphasizes special eduction that meets their unique needs.
What is IDEA (the Individuals with Disabilities Education Act)?
This physician and educator developed teaching methods for children with intellectual disability, emphasizing sensorimotor activities.
Who is Edouard Seguin?
This is a term referencing differences within an individual; unique patterns of strengths and needs.
What are Intraindividual Differences?
This court case requires schools to offer special language programs to English learners in order to confer equal educational opportunity.
Was is Lau v. Nichols?
This public law established the requirement for students with disabilities to participate in state- and districtwide assessments, and that students with disabilities are to be involved in and have access to general education curriculum.
What is PL 105-17
